3 Important Tips To Consider While Checking Private Jets For Sale
The urge for reaching one’s destination speedily has been there in the human mind since time immemorial. This is the reason for upgrading automobiles regularly and checking out the helicopter rentals. However, individuals who earn more than they can spend or business owners who have to travel across the globe prefer to look at private jets for sale so that the necessity of being on schedule or waiting to be boarded does not apply to them.
Unfortunately, there are no swanky showrooms displaying the available jets yet. One has to contact the right personnel and meet aviation experts before finalizing the deal. Experts recommend treading with caution though.
Guidelines for Investing in a Private Jet
- Requirements– It is always best to think about the needs. The price of a jet can be enormous so simply getting one on whim will not be wise unless one happens to have tons of money lying around. Another aspect to keep in mind is the budget. It would not do to look around aimlessly though. One needs to make a decision within days by considering the aircraft that fits within the budget. Checking the travel habits would be a great way to start planning. Investing in a bigger jet that can carry passengers and crew to international destination would not be the best option when one needs to reach New York or Detroit from another State usually. Calculating the flying hours per week will help the buyer to obtain the right private jet as well.
- Upgrades– There is sure to be a number of upgrades to consider when one is keen o buy an used jet. Asking for the latest avionics systems or redoing the interiors along with the cabin and the cockpit can be pricey. The trick is to not overdo it. Investing in a certain piece of equipment may make it speedier but the buyer has to think about the ROI too. Saving a mere half an hour will not add to its value so it might be best to forgo the new systems that promise 100% safety. Checking the log books and uncovering records of accidents may be the deciding factor here. However, it would help to understand that most accidents are caused by human error and the systems are usually foolproof.
- Aviation Lawyer– Sure, using a dealer or broker would be helpful in identifying the perfect jet suited to the purpose but the buyer must be aware of the legal pitfalls during the transaction as well. Hiring an experienced legal representative will help one to understand the FAA-Compliance needs as well as the taxation legalities. One must be careful about appointing the right attorney though. Possessing a law degree will not do either. The individual needs to be experienced in handling aviation issues and has the knowledge of resolving all problems arising during buying-selling of aircraft.
Finding a company with excellent reputation of handling jet aircraft sales is going to help the buyer fulfill the long cherished dream of being able to travel to another part of the world in a jiffy.
Advantages of Using An Airplane Broker
Every individual feels the need of a car and makes arrangements to buy one at the earliest. However, a majority of individuals rely on commercial flights when they need to visit far off destinations whether for business or leisure. Surprisingly, there are a number of business owners and celebs who are not averse to investing in a quality airplane. Flying around the world in a private jet does sound romantic but it has its functions and associated advantages s well. However, one cannot go around picking and choosing airplanes at random. It might be best to hire an experienced middle man or an airplane broker to make the process smooth and hassle free.
It is indeed essential to recruit the right individual who has both the expertise as well as experience to make a smooth transaction. Unfortunately, most prospective buyers have to rely on the words of a stranger as there are no professional certification courses for aspirant brokers. It would certainly not do to trust a stranger completely, however. The buyer should be aware of the requirements and the responsibilities that the broker needs to shoulder. The process of selecting the best person can be done by asking a few questions to the individuals who present themselves as suitable candidates.
- Motive– It is not advisable to rely on a single broker who pushes the buyer towards a particular airplane and neglects to mention any other aircraft that has been put up for sale. This is a cause for being suspect of the intentions. It might help to ask the concerned broker about the reason to do so thereby making it plain that the ulterior motive is now in the open.
- Marketing Knowledge– A broker needs o be equipped with adequate knowledge about the industry and different types of aircraft available in the market at present. The professionals are sure to be aware about the changing values of aircraft and will have the records with the required data at their fingertips. A person who aspires to buy an aircraft should feel comfortable and convinced that the professional has the knowhow to make a deal.
- Marketing Procedure– It is not enough to know all the terms be aware of the relevant data. It would be advisable to ask the broker about the process of marketing an old and used airplane. The advent of technology has opened up a number of avenues at present. No individual needs to call up aircraft owners and inquire about the possibility of having one in the market. A glance at online aircraft listings will help one to understand how a airplane is promoted to attract customers.
Experts do not recommend considering cheap private planes for sale either. The price is sure to make a difference as even the wealthy business tycoon may have a budget in place. The red flags need to be up once an impossibly cheap value is mentioned. It could mean engine trouble or maintenance problems. Only an experienced broker would be able to provide the right valuation of an aircraft as it is not public knowledge.
Guidelines For Making Jet Sales
Aviation is an industry that few know about including the frequent fliers. Sure, the passengers are wowed away by the amenities and exclaim at the cozy interior of the airplane while tucking into sumptuous food but most of them are too bothered in knowing more about the actual craft itself. However, the days of flying commercial are diminishing quickly. In fact, there are hundreds of individual who think nothing about hiring a jet for both leisure and work. There are a number of companies’ intent on buying and selling jets as well. Looking at the statistics of jet sales may not be the best way of approaching the ones eager to sell their aircraft though.
An individual who has been flying in private across the world trying to wrap up business deals is sure to retire one day. Maintaining the private aircraft is definitely a pricey affair and may prompt one to look for interested buyers. It is not as simple as selling a product though and both the buyer and the seller needs to be careful about the transaction.
Tips for selling a jet
- Timing– There is a time and place for everything and the sale of a private jet is no exception either. Experts recommend putting up the concerned jet for sale in the spring or summer as there are individuals hoping to buy a jet for recreational travelling. It is a ready market waiting to be explored and the seller can hope to make a profit when the demand exceeds the supply.
- Area– It is best to check out the local demand by visiting all small airports located within a 100 to 150 mile radius. The huge International Airports will not entertain the idea while the smaller ones are likely to agree to the prospect of putting up the notice about a jet sale on their bulletin boards. It is the local populace that will be interested the most instead of a prospective buyer residing more 2000 miles away.
- Advertising- It is essential to reach the target customers as well. However, paying for TV adverts is not going to work. However, the seller can certainly approach the local radio station for many car owners prefer to listen to the radio while driving. Setting up a website with the details f the jet specified clearly along with the contact numbers is sure to be effective. However, one needs to include multiple images of the jet shot from all possible angles. The certification and other documents may be uploaded so that the visitors to the website get to check the credentials of the owner and note the condition of the jet that is being offered for sale.
- Price– Last but certainly not the least is the price that one needs to ask. It is best to know about the present market rice and ask accordingly. A higher price is not going to interest buyers whereas a lower one will result in loss for the seller. An interested buyer may also come across a King Air for sale occasionally.
